The way this whole Demarai Gray and Everton saga has been handled by both sides has been pathetic, and the latest update makes things worse.
The Jamaica international sealed a move to All-Ittifaq in Saudi Arabia on their deadline day this week, days after a war of words between player and manager Sean Dyche was made public.
Gray wanted to leave for more regular first-team football and Dyche was seemingly willing to let that happen, so long as the club got the right price.

Because of that Dyche didn’t pick Gray for any of the opening four games of the season, leaving him out of the squad entirely despite being short of quality attacking options.
His reason was always fitness related according to his press conferences, but when Gray left the club he claimed that he was match fit and ready to go for his new side.
But Dyche was adamant he wasn’t fit enough to play and hadn’t been training. Yet last night Gray stepped into the Jamaica starting lineup and scored just after the hour mark to help them to a win over Honduras.
